Amazon's Echo steals a march in the race for artificial intelligence

#artificialintelligence

When it was first announced to a sceptical tech press months after a flop phone, the Echo was dismissed separately as a joke and a privacy nightmare. Now the latter may still prove to be the case (the Echo is always listening, and logs every sentence spoken to it), but a joke it is clearly not. In fact many analysts now believe that Amazon has one hand on the future that comes after the smartphone. Alexa is not the only, or even the first, voice-activated virtual assistant – Apple, Google and Microsoft have had their own for years – but it is the first that consumers have truly embraced. While taking out a smartphone in public and speaking to it – as one must with Apple's Siri or Google's Assistant – is awkward, and often slower than simply using a touchscreen, talking to a device in the comfort of one's own home is decidedly less uncomfortable.

Machine learning system can descramble pixelated/blurred redactions 83% of the time

#artificialintelligence

A joint UT Austin/Cornell team has taught a machine learning system based on the free/open Torch library to correctly guess the content of pixellated or blurred redactions with high accuracy: for masked faces that humans correctly guess 0.19% of the time, the system can make a correct guess 83% of the time, when given five tries. Redaction errors have plagued data-releases since the earliest days of the net; who can forget the hilarity of companies and agencies that added black boxes in an overlay to their PDFs, or left Word's document history (including all the deleted passages) intact on their sensitive releases? Or the pedophile whose twirly-faced redaction was de-twirled to catch and prosecute him? These days, the best practice seems to be opening the images in a bitmap editor, then replacing them with black squares. "We're using this off-the-shelf, poor man's approach," says Vitaly Shmatikov, co-author of the paper and professor at Cornell.


Elon Musk tells us about his predictions for the future of AI

#artificialintelligence

Let's be honest, stupid humans are too smart sometimes for their own good and Skynet is going to happen, at least that's what Bill Gates, Stephen Hawking and Elon Musk think, but what do they know? In 2014, Stephen Hawking wrote: "Success in creating AI would be the biggest event in human history, – Unfortunately, it might also be the last, unless we learn how to avoid the risks. In the near term, world militaries are considering autonomous-weapon systems that can choose and eliminate targets." In a separate interview in the same year, he warned: "humans, limited by slow biological evolution, couldn't compete and would be superseded by A.I." In a Reddit Q&A Session in January 2015 Gates said: "I am in the camp that is concerned about super intelligence. First the machines will do a lot of jobs for us and not be super intelligent. That should be positive if we manage it well. A few decades after that though the intelligence is strong enough to be a concern. I agree with Elon Musk and some others on this and don't understand why some people are not concerned."
